Global Cerebrospinal Fluid Drainage Catheters Market to Reach US$425.0 Million by 2030
The global market for Cerebrospinal Fluid Drainage Catheters estimated at US$339.1 Million in the year 2024, is expected to reach US$425.0 Million by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 3.8% over the analysis period 2024-2030. Lumbar Drainage Catheter, one of the segments analyzed in the report, is expected to record a 3.2% CAGR and reach US$287.1 Million by the end of the analysis period. Growth in the Ventricular Drainage Catheter segment is estimated at 5.3% CAGR over the analysis period.
The U.S. Market is Estimated at US$92.4 Million While China is Forecast to Grow at 7.0% CAGR
The Cerebrospinal Fluid Drainage Catheters market in the U.S. is estimated at US$92.4 Million in the year 2024. China, the world's second largest economy, is forecast to reach a projected market size of US$85.3 Million by the year 2030 trailing a CAGR of 7.0% over the analysis period 2024-2030. Among the other noteworthy geographic markets are Japan and Canada, each forecast to grow at a CAGR of 1.6% and 2.9% respectively over the analysis period. Within Europe, Germany is forecast to grow at approximately 2.2% CAGR.

Why Are Cerebrospinal Fluid Drainage Catheters Essential in Managing Intracranial Pressure and Neurological Complications?
C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) drainage catheters play a critical role in neurosurgical and intensive care settings by enabling controlled diversion of CSF to manage elevated intracranial pressure (ICP), hydrocephalus, subarachnoid hemorrhage, traumatic brain injury (TBI), and post-operative complications. These catheters-commonly inserted via lumbar or ventricular access-serve both diagnostic and therapeutic purposes, facilitating pressure monitoring, infection prevention, and CSF sampling in patients at risk of neurological deterioration.
As neurocritical care becomes increasingly standardized, the use of external ventricular drains (EVDs) and lumbar drainage systems has become foundational in protocols aimed at preventing cerebral herniation, reducing edema, and improving patient outcomes in high-acuity neurotrauma and neurosurgery scenarios. Their utility in managing CSF leaks and cerebrospinal infections further expands their role in complex neurological care.
How Are Design Innovations and Infection Control Strategies Enhancing CSF Drainage Catheter Performance?
Product development is focused on improving catheter biocompatibility, precision flow regulation, and infection resistance. Advanced catheter systems now feature antimicrobial coatings (e.g., silver-impregnated or antibiotic-eluting materials), closed-valve systems to reduce contamination risk, and integrated pressure sensors to facilitate real-time ICP monitoring. These innovations are addressing complications such as catheter-associated infections (e.g., ventriculitis), occlusion, and over-drainage, which have historically limited long-term safety and clinical adoption.
Automated drainage systems and programmable valves are gaining traction for their ability to deliver consistent, adjustable CSF outflow tailored to patient-specific ICP targets. Additionally, transparent tubing, kink-resistant materials, and enhanced securing mechanisms are improving placement stability and ease of management, particularly in pediatric, trauma, and long-term ICU settings.
Where Is Demand for CSF Drainage Catheters Expanding and Which Clinical Applications Are Driving Utilization?
North America and Europe represent mature markets with high utilization in neurosurgery centers, trauma ICUs, and academic hospitals. The U.S. remains a key adopter, supported by advanced neurocritical care infrastructure, high procedure volumes, and widespread adherence to clinical guidelines for ICP management. Europe follows closely, with regional demand bolstered by structured trauma systems and rising surgical volumes in neuro-oncology and hydrocephalus treatment.
Asia-Pacific is an emerging high-growth region, with increased awareness of neurocritical care protocols and expanding access to neurosurgical services in India, China, and Southeast Asia. Key applications driving use include traumatic brain injury management, aneurysmal subarachnoid hemorrhage treatment, intracranial hemorrhage stabilization, tumor resection post-op care, and congenital hydrocephalus interventions. Pediatric neurology and neuro-oncology centers represent growing use cases, particularly for lumbar and programmable catheter systems.
What Is Fueling the Global Growth of the Cerebrospinal Fluid Drainage Catheters Market?
The global CSF drainage catheters market is expanding due to the increasing incidence of neurocritical conditions, rising surgical interventions involving the central nervous system, and the growing emphasis on intracranial pressure monitoring as a standard of care. Technological advancements, improved infection control protocols, and favorable clinical outcomes are enhancing clinician confidence and broadening use across care settings.
Ongoing innovation in catheter design, combined with multidisciplinary care models in neurosurgery and critical care, is supporting more efficient, safe, and patient-specific CSF management.
